Does age affect Latisse effectiveness?
Remember that Latisse was developed from use in glaucoma primarily in a mature age group. It was in this group that remarkable eyelash growth was observed. We have found that individuals of any age in good health will respond.

Age and the Effectiveness of Latisse
I don't believe age plays any role in the effectiveness of Latisse. If used properly, that is an application of Latisse to the skin just above the upper eyelash line, for about 8-16 weeks, luxurious lashes can be obtained regardless of the age of the patient.

Age and Latisse
Age does not seem to matter in the response to Latisse. It seems to me that people with darker lashes seem to respond quicker and with dramatically longer lashes. Blondes still do respond but they do not seem to have as dramatic results.
